Located within TekVenture Makerspace, the Hot Shop workspace is equipped with a range of blacksmithing tools, including anvils for shaping metals with precision. The area also features metal fabrication tools for cutting, bending, and assembling various metal components. Three welders are available within the welding area, providing members with the necessary equipment to fuse metals together effectively. Additionally, a plasma cutter is on hand for accurately cutting through electrically conductive materials, offering a versatile solution for metalwork projects.

Located within our TekVenture Makerspace is the impressive Hot Shop, equipped with forges and an array of hammers for members to unleash their creativity and craft their projects with precision. The forges provide the necessary heat for shaping and manipulating various metals, while the assortment of hammers allows for intricate detailing and customizations.
